Metaphor: ReFantazio receives Update 1.11, enhancing menu navigation and addressing PC-specific bugs. This minor update follows the game's phenomenal success since its October 2024 launch, cementing its place as a leading RPG.
Initially unveiled in 2016 as Project Re:Fantasy, Metaphor: ReFantazio achieved a record-breaking one million global sales on its first day. The game, set in the medieval fantasy world of Euchronia and centered around a boy's quest to become king, has garnered widespread critical acclaim, including multiple Game of the Year awards and a perfect 100 score on OpenCritic.
Update 1.11 introduces significant menu improvements across all platforms. Players can now adjust battle formations and swap party members directly from the main menu and equipment screen. A new "jump to category" function on the item screen streamlines inventory management. PC players benefit from additional bug fixes impacting camera control, frame rate, and controller responsiveness. Atlus' commitment to post-launch support ensures an optimized player experience.

Metaphor: ReFantazio Update 1.11 Patch Notes
All Platforms:
- Enhanced party management: Formation changes and party member swaps are now accessible from the main menu and equipment screen.
- Improved item screen navigation: A new "jump to category" feature allows quick access to specific items.
- Bug fixes: Resolved an issue preventing progression during certain main menu operations. Other minor fixes implemented.
Windows and Steam Versions:
- Controller improvements: Adjusted analog stick controls for characters and cursors.
- Camera fixes: Addressed slow camera movement issues with mouse input.
- Frame rate stabilization: Resolved frame rate inconsistencies during specific actions.
- Gameplay fixes: Addressed bugs preventing progression during command battles and within Magura Hole.
- Windows 11 compatibility: Fixed controller input issues on Windows 11.
